2-Bedroom Apartment Rent in Easley, SC

$1,120/mo

Median asking rent for a 2-bedroom apartment in Easley, South Carolina as of August 2026. That's +30% lower than the citywide median of $1,605 and +32% below the national 2-bedroom median of $1,655.

Income needed for a 2-bedroom in Easley

Using the standard 30% rent-to-income guideline (the threshold above which households are considered rent-burdened), here's what you need to earn to comfortably afford a 2-bedroom at the current median rent.

2-Bedroom rent in Easley — common questions

How much is a 2-bedroom apartment in Easley?

As of August 2026, the median 2-bedroom apartment rent in Easley, South Carolina is $1,120 per month. This is +30% below the citywide median of $1,605.

What income do you need to afford a 2-bedroom in Easley?

Using the standard 30% rent-to-income rule, you would need an annual income of about $44,800 ($3,733/month gross), which works out to roughly $21.54/hour at a full-time job.

Is Easley expensive for a 2-bedroom compared to the rest of the US?

Easley's 2-bedroom median of $1,120 is +32% below the national 2-bedroom median of $1,655. It ranks in the 13th percentile of US cities tracked.

How does Easley rank for 2-bedroom rent in South Carolina?

Among the 67 cities in South Carolina with 2-bedroom data, Easley ranks #16 from cheapest to most expensive.

Are there cheaper 2-bedroom options near Easley?

Yes — nearby cities with cheaper 2-bedroom rents include Piedmont ($1,090), Pendleton ($1,090), Central ($1,090).

Methodology: Bedroom-level rent medians come from HUD Fair Market Rent data calibrated to the Zillow Observed Rent Index (ZORI) for Easley, which serves as the citywide anchor. When the HUD bedroom values exceed the ZORI city median (a common quirk in luxury markets and small samples), bedroom values are proportionally scaled down to align. Income required uses the standard 30% rent-to-income guideline. Comparison rankings use the same data month across all cities (August 2026) and exclude cities with median rent below $400 or above $20,000.
